9/30 - The Stingrays played an even match against the Clark Eagles, but unfortunately, lost in the last 3 minutes, 2 – 1. We started the scoring when Gehrig Anderson, with his continuous hustle, rifled a shot past the keeper. The Stingrays played mostly on the offensive, but before the end of the half, a distant shot from Clark took a bad bounce away from our goalie and rolled into the net. The half ended at 1-1. Our defense again continued a strong showing by limiting the Clark shots to only a few. Unfortunately, one of those shots slipped past our second half goalie with only minutes remaining. With only a handful of shots given up, our defense comprised of Kevin McLaughlin, Georgy Faltaous, Billy Hill, Arjun Shroff and Luke Yakely played outstanding. Our offense created numerous chances and played extremely well, but the ball could not find the back of the net. Contributors to our offensive effort included Giulio Vetriani, Lyle Zullo, Arjun Shroff, Ryan Burns, Owen Chavez, Dean Patel, and Cameron Consiglio. Congratulations to the Clark Eagles on a well played match.

10/7 - We won our 1st game against the Edison Tigers, 5 – 0. Overall, the Stingrays played an outstanding game, both offensively and defensively. Our defense shut down a strong Edison offense, and continued to keep the ball forward. Our defensive strength came from Billy Hill, Georgy Faltaous, Kevin McLaughlin, Luke Yakely and Arjun Shroff. With the ball forward in our possession, our offense took over. Our scoring again started with Gehrig Anderson driving one past the keeper within the first 10 minutes of play. Our second goal was a bullet from Giulio Vetriani high into the corner of the net. The first half ended 2 – 0. The second half opened up with Giulio following through with another shot past the keeper, followed by another goal from Gehrig, and then, from the corner of the 6 yard box, Dean Patel drove one into the corner of the net for his first goal of the season. The scoring could not have happened without the strong support of our offensive midfield; Dylan O’Connor, Cameron Consiglio, Owen Chavez, Kyle Burns, Ryan Burns and Lyle Zullo. Best of luck to the Edison Tigers for the rest of the season.
